Abstract
Nowadays there are a lot of optical interferometric tests, but there is no doubt the most used, among the lateral shear interferometry is the Ronchi test. In this work we implement the Bi-Ronchi test by generating a square Ronchi ruling onto a LCD. Phase shifting interferometry and a matrix method were used to recover the wavefront aberration. Plots of the surface under test and wavefront abberations are also shown.
